Member since 4 years
Have spent about 9 years engineering software, both in product and service domains. I have seen the spectrum ranging from applications developed for internal company consumption to high scalability problems, from being a small stream in a waterfall to being a gear in an agile process, and it has helped me appreciate both technical and practical issues encountered in software projects.
My journey in ThoughWorks has helped me appreciate the other nature of Agile, where things become difficult in co-sourced and distributed development environment.
Currently, I am working on a project in which we are using a polyglot programming approach, an area which is of good interest to me.